Understanding the mechanics of these games is crucial for anyone looking to participate. You place a bet, and a multiplier begins to rise. The longer the multiplier climbs, the higher your potential payout. However, the game ends randomly – the ‘crash’ – and if you haven’t cashed out before that point, you lose your stake. Success hinges on knowing when to take profits and avoid greed, making it a compelling test of judgement under pressure. It's a simple concept, but mastering the timing is where the real challenge, and reward, lies.

Understanding the Psychology of the Crash Game

The appeal of crash games isn't merely based on the possibility of winning; it taps into fundamental psychological principles. The variable ratio reinforcement schedule – where rewards are delivered unpredictably – is particularly potent. This schedule, also found in slot machines, creates a strong sense of anticipation and encourages continued play. Players become fixated on the next potential win, believing that a large multiplier is just around the corner. This is where discipline and a pre-defined strategy become vital, as emotional decision-making can quickly lead to losses. The intermittent nature of the 'crash' keeps players engaged and hooked, even after experiencing unsuccessful rounds.

Furthermore, the fast-paced nature of crash games provides a sense of immediacy and excitement. The quick rounds and the constant threat of a crash create an adrenaline rush that many players find appealing. This heightened emotional state can, however, also cloud judgment. Recognizing this psychological effect is the first step toward responsible gameplay. Setting limits, understanding your risk tolerance, and avoiding chasing losses are essential for mitigating the potential downsides.

Developing a Risk Management Strategy

Before diving into the world of crash games, creating a robust risk management strategy is paramount. This involves determining a bankroll – the total amount of money you're willing to risk – and sticking to it rigidly. A common rule of thumb is to never bet more than 1-5% of your bankroll on a single round. This helps to cushion against losing streaks and ensures you have enough funds to continue playing responsibly. Furthermore, consider implementing a stop-loss limit, which is the amount of money you're willing to lose before stopping play for the session.

Another crucial element of risk management is setting profit targets. Decide beforehand at what multiplier level you will cash out, and resist the temptation to push for even higher returns. This discipline will help you lock in profits and avoid the disappointment of watching a potential win vanish as the multiplier crashes. Remember that consistency and a well-defined strategy are often more rewarding than chasing elusive large payouts. A measured approach, focused on long-term sustainability, is the key to success in this exciting game format.

Analyzing Crash Game Patterns and Statistics

While crash games are fundamentally based on randomness, some players attempt to analyze past results, searching for patterns that might predict future crashes. It’s important to understand that these games typically utilize provably fair technology, meaning the outcome of each round is verifiable and cannot be manipulated by the operator. However, observing historical data can still provide some insights into the game’s behavior. For instance, tracking the average multiplier reached before a crash, or the frequency of crashes at certain multiplier levels, might inform your betting strategy.

It’s critical to avoid believing in false patterns or relying solely on statistical analysis. Crash games are designed to be unpredictable, and attempting to predict the exact moment of the crash is ultimately futile. Statistical data should be used as a supplementary tool, alongside a solid risk management strategy and an understanding of the game’s psychological elements. Focusing on responsible gameplay and disciplined betting is far more likely to yield positive results than chasing elusive patterns.

The Role of Automation in Crash Game Play

Many crash game platforms now offer automated features designed to enhance the player experience and facilitate more strategic gameplay. Auto-cash out functions are particularly popular, allowing players to pre-set a desired multiplier level at which their bet will automatically be cashed out. This eliminates the need for split-second timing decisions and helps to avoid the disappointment of missing a profitable cash-out opportunity due to slow reaction times. Automated betting systems can also be employed, allowing players to set parameters for their bets, such as the amount to wager and the frequency of bets.

However, it’s important to use automation responsibly. Relying entirely on automated systems without understanding the underlying principles of the game can be detrimental. Always monitor your automated bets and be prepared to adjust your settings if necessary. Consider using automation as a supplement to your own judgment, rather than a replacement for it. Testing automated strategies with small bets before scaling up is a wise precaution.

Beyond the Basics: Advanced Strategies and Community Insights

As you become more comfortable with crash games, you may want to explore advanced strategies employed by experienced players. Martingale strategies, where you double your bet after each loss, are popular but carry significant risk. D'Alembert systems, involving gradually increasing or decreasing bets based on wins and losses, are more conservative. However, remember that no strategy can guarantee consistent profits. Engaging with online communities and forums dedicated to crash games can provide valuable insights and perspectives from other players. Be cautious of unsolicited advice and always perform your own due diligence.

Many successful players emphasize the importance of emotional control and discipline. The ability to remain calm and rational, even during losing streaks, is crucial. Treat crash games as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. Never bet more than you can afford to lose, and always prioritize responsible gaming practices.
